Comprehending Over-the-Counter MedicationsWhat are OTC Medications?
Non-prescription medications are pharmaceuticals that can be acquired without a prescription from a health care provider. These medications are normally thought about safe and effective for public usage when consumers follow the guidelines on the product packaging and use them for the indicated purposes.

Benefits of OTC Medications
Ease of access: OTC medications are easily offered in drug stores, supermarket, and online, making it simple for consumers to get the treatment they need.

Cost-Effectiveness: Without the need for a physician's see, consumers can save on healthcare expenses, especially for minor issues that do not require a prescription.

Self-Management: OTC alternatives empower people to take charge of their health, dealing with small ailments as they emerge without waiting for medical consultations.

Range of Options: There is a wide array of OTC medications available to deal with various signs, permitting consumers to discover the ideal solution for their particular requirements.
Threats and Considerations
Even though OTC medications provide benefit, they likewise bring threats if misused. Here are some essential factors to consider:
Potential Risks of OTC Medication Use
Drug Interactions: Some OTC medications can interact with prescribed drugs, possibly diminishing their efficiency or increasing the danger of adverse effects.

Overdosing: Consumers may inadvertently take more than the recommended dose, resulting in severe health threats, particularly with painkiller and cold medications.

Misdiagnosis: Relying entirely on OTC medications might lead to delayed or missed medical diagnosis of more serious health issues.

Allergies: Some people might experience allergic reactions to particular elements of OTC medications.
Standards for Safe Use
To guarantee safe intake of OTC medications, consumers should adhere to the following guidelines:

Read Labels Carefully: Always follow the producer's guidelines and guidelines provided on the product packaging.

Examine Expiry Dates: Ensure medications are within their expiration dates to prevent decreased effectiveness.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What types of conditions can I treat with OTC medications?
Common conditions treated with OTC medications include Buy Pain Relief Drugs relief, allergic reaction signs, heartburn, digestive problems, cold and influenza signs, and skin inflammations.
2. Can children take OTC medications?
Yes, however it is important to use medications particularly created for children and to follow dosing standards strictly. Consult a pediatrician if uncertain about the appropriate medication.
3. Are OTC medications safe to utilize throughout pregnancy?
Customers must exercise caution when using OTC medications throughout pregnancy and always speak with a healthcare company for assistance on safe alternatives.
4. What should I do if I experience side effects?
If side effects happen, stopping the medication and consulting a health care specialist is recommended. Serious reactions might require emergency situation medical attention.
5. Can I integrate various OTC medications?
Care needs to be taken when integrating OTC medications. It is advisable to consult with a doctor or pharmacist to make sure safety and avoid unfavorable interactions.
